Last weekend's win was exhilarating. Maryland completed an improbable comeback, beating Cornell 8-7. But it's time to put that to bed. Maryland is one win away from a trip to Championship Weekend for the 3rd time in 4 years under John Tillman. But that win will not come easy. Bryant is a very good team, and they're going to give Maryland a big test. These two teams are very similar, and it's bound to be a close one.
Maryland enters at 12-3, and the No. 7 seed. Bryant enters at 16-4 and is unseeded.
These two teams are extremely similar and they had many personnel similarities. They had the top two FOGO's in the nation, Kevin Massa for Bryant and Charlie Raffa for Maryland. And IMO the top two goalies. Gunnar Waldt for Bryant, and Niko Amato for Maryland.
